Woy Woy, NSW 2256

The suburb of Woy Woy on the Central Coast is a picture-perfect gateway to an array of stunning beaches, waterways and national parks.

The name 'Woy Woy' is said to come from the language of the Darkinjung Aboriginal people, meaning 'much water' or 'big lagoon' - a reference to the beautiful Brisbane Water estuary that forms the suburb's heart.

This gorgeous suburb offers easy access to an array of attractions and nature walks that make living here truly special. Situated in the northern half of the Woy Won Peninsula, it's located within a 1 hour and 15 minute drive of Sydney CBD, and just 90 minutes to Newcastle. Commuters can catch the train direct to the city, or hop on the Central Coast Ferry to connect to other towns on Brisbane Water.

The waterfront at Lions Park is the perfect place for a picnic, and the paved walkway makes it a great choice for a picturesque bike ride. Locals have a range of cafes and dining options on hand, including the revived Fishermen's Wharf which offers a casual seafood takeaway as well as a stylish restaurant with views across the water and out to charming Pelican Island. Capturing a sparkling backdrop over Brisbane Water, The Boathouse at the Koolewong Marina is another elegant waterfront dining option.

Woy Woy is home to two public primary schools, Woy Woy South and Woy Woy, with the senior campus of Brisbane Water Secondary College is also located within the area. The Catholic school, St John the Baptist Primary, is located on Dulkara Road.

Residents of Woy Woy love the proximity to the beautiful scenic beaches that line the nearby coast. Ettalong Beach and Ocean Beach are a 10 minute drive from Woy Woy's town centre, while Pearl Beach is a 15 minute drive. Ettalong Beach is a favourite spot for families with young children, presenting calm waters, play equipment, picnic spots and a paved walkway. The vibrant Ettalong Markets are nearby, making it the ideal weekend family activity.

Situated just 8km from Woy Woy, the expansive grounds of Bouddi National Park deliver amazing panoramas, clifftop walks and peaceful sheltered beaches. Keen cyclists will love the bike path that runs along Brisbane Water all the way to Gosford, providing scenic outlooks along a flat paved pathway.
